Abhimanyu Krishnan | 29 Dec, 2022

Top 12 Best SQL Certifications and Programs in 2024


The database is the center of all data transactions, and SQL is the most popular language for interacting with the database. Learning SQL will help you in many ways throughout your career, and if you are learning on your own or along with projects, you may leave some concepts which are not used in your particular project but are important otherwise. 

Some certifications give you a robust method to learn and later award you with the certificate while others test your knowledge and award you for excellence. Since you learn from experts, you will get practical knowledge and tricks to effectively use SQL for the best performance and less execution time.

Learn about the best SQL certifications here, starting with a summarized view of these.

Best SQL Certifications in 2024

Course

Difficulty

Duration

Cost

Microsoft Certified: Azure Data Fundamentals

Intermediate

A few weeks

$99

Database Foundation (1Z0-006)

Beginner

14.5 hours

$95

IBM Certified Database Associate

Beginner

A few weeks

$200

Oracle Certified Professional, MySQL 5.7 Database Administrator Certification

Beginner

A few weeks

$245

SQL - MySQL for Data Analytics and Business Intelligence

Beginner-Advanced

10 hours

$45

Learn SQL Basics for Data Science Specialization

Beginner

4 months at 5 hours per week

Free

Database Foundation (1Z0-006)

Beginner

14.5 hours

$95

Excel to MySQL: Analytic Techniques for Business Specialization

Beginner

7 months at 4 hours per week

Free

Learning SQL Programming

Beginner

1.5 hours

1-month free trial, then $19.99/month if billed annually, or $39.99/month if billed monthly

Modern Big data analysis with SQL specialization

Beginner

Approximately 4 months at 3 hours per week

Free

Analyze Data with SQL

Beginner

6 weeks

Annual subscription at $19.99/mo or monthly subscription of 39.99

Advanced SQL for Data Scientists

Beginner

1.5 hours

1-month free trial, then $19.99/month if billed annually, or $39.99/month if billed monthly

Ultimate MySQL Bootcamp: Udemy

Beginner

20 hours

$45

Is an SQL Certification Worth it in 2024?

SQL certifications give you an edge over other candidates who have the same skills and experience as yours. 

Of course, experience and technical knowledge are important, but certifications become the deciding factor when candidates with similar profiles have to be filtered. 

There are different certifications, and based on the position you are applying for and the experience you have, you should take up certifications as required. 

Certifications can also help you get better projects and roles in your company. If you have changed teams in the same company, certifications help your new team understand your specialization and core skills. Being certified indicates that you are knowledgeable in that particular technology.

Best SQL Professional Certifications

1. Microsoft Certified: Azure Data Fundamentals

Course Info

Course Syllabus

Prerequisites: Basic knowledge about Azure services, data definition language (DDL), and data manipulation language (DML), basic concepts related to RDBMS

Difficulty: Intermediate

Duration: A few weeks

Cost: $99

  • Core data concepts like batch data, streaming data and the characteristics of relational data
  • Relational data on Azure
  • Non-relational data on Azure
  • Data Warehousing, architecture, and workload

This Microsoft certified Azure Data Fundamentals certification has a strong focus on data in the cloud. It teaches relational data, non-relational data, big data, and analytics, among other things. It’s a good course if you plan to use Azure a lot.

The course also prepares you well for other Azure certifications, like Azure Database Administrator Associate, Azure Data Engineer Associate, and Azure Developer Associate. 

Additionally, you can also sign up for an instructor-led training event.

Sign Up Here

2. Database Foundation (1Z0-006)

Course Info

Course Syllabus

Prerequisites: None

Difficulty: Beginner

Duration: 14.5 hours

Cost: $95

  • Database foundations.
  • Database Design and Programming with SQL.
  • Programming with PL/SQL.
  • Application Express Development foundations.

This Oracle Academy SQL foundation course is an excellent foundation and very career-focused, using industry-relevant technologies. The database curriculum consists of 4 specializations that give you a broad understanding of how to use SQL. You can also take the certification exam without taking the courses.

Sign Up Here

3. IBM Certified Database Associate

Course Info

Course Syllabus

Prerequisites: Basic knowledge of SQL, entry-level experience using DB2 11

Difficulty: Beginner

Duration: A few weeks

Cost: $200

  • Working with SQL and XML 
  • Data security
  • Connecting to DB2 servers and other data planning concepts
  • Writing database definition language SQL statements
  • Knowledge of tables

This IBM Certified Database Associate Certification is the first of three, and is the most fundamental one. You’ll learn about Db2 relational database management systems for the LUW family of products. The course covers basic SQL knowledge, database creation, database security, and transaction isolation. 

Finishing this course means you can move on to the next. You’ll have to take an exam for each of the database certifications that IBM offers.

Sign Up Here

4. Oracle Certified Professional, MySQL 5.7 Database Administrator Certification

Course Info

Course Syllabus

Prerequisites: None

Difficulty: Beginner

Duration: A few weeks

Cost: $245

  • Installing, starting, and stopping MySQL
  • Understanding MySQL architecture
  • Managing users
  • Identifying security risks and other security aspects of MySQL

Oracle’s MySQL 5.7 Database Administrator certification will focus on a basic understanding of MySQL. If you pass the exam, you will prove that you can install, configure, and monitor database management systems.

This is a very well-known test and is a good gateway into the MySQL world. Besides the basics, you’ll also learn how to manage users and identify security risks.

Sign Up Here

Best SQL Certification Programs

1. SQL - MySQL for Data Analytics and Business Intelligence

Course Info

Course Syllabus

Prerequisites: None

Difficulty: Beginner-Advanced

Duration: 10 hours

Cost: $45

  • Introduction to databases, SQL, and MySQL.
  • SQL theory
  • Installing MySQL.
  • Database creation
  • MySQL constraints
  • SQL Select, Insert, Update, Delete, Aggregate functions, joins, subqueries, views, Stored routines.
  • Advanced SQL Topics like sessions, global variables, and triggers
  • Combining SQL and Tableau

This Udemy SQL course is suitable if you want to become an expert on data and business analytics. The course covers MySQL in detail and starts from the basics before moving to more advanced SQL topics. It also has a lot of exercises to perfect your knowledge.

Sign Up Here

2. Learn SQL Basics for Data Science Specialization

Course Info

Course Syllabus

Prerequisites: None

Difficulty: Beginner

Duration: 4 months at 5 hours per week

Cost: Free

  • SQL for Data Science
  • Data Wrangling, Analysis, and AB Testing with SQL
  • Distributed Computing with Spark SQL
  • SQL for Data Science Capstone Project

This SQL course by UC Davis teaches you to apply SQL concepts to practical data science projects. It focuses on concepts such as data wrangling, distributed computing with Spark SQL, and AB testing, among other things. 

Sign Up Here

3. Excel to MySQL: Analytic Techniques for Business Specialization

Course Info

Course Syllabus

Prerequisites: None

Difficulty: Beginner

Duration: 7 months at 4 hours per week

Cost: Free

  • Business Metrics for Data-Driven Companies
  • Mastering Data Analysis in Excel
  • Data Visualization and Communication with Tableau
  • Managing Big Data with MySQL
  • Increasing Real Estate Management Profits: Harnessing Data Analytics

This specialization Coursera on SQL and Excel aims to touch upon SQL from a business point of view. This is a good course if you aim to get into data science or related fields. Along with SQL, you will also learn Microsoft Excel, Business Analytics, some data science tools, and algorithms.

Sign Up Here

4. Learning SQL Programming

Course Info

Course Syllabus

Prerequisites: None

Difficulty: Beginner

Duration: 1.5 hours

Cost: 1-month free trial, then $19.99/month if billed annually, or $39.99/month if billed monthly

  • Select data from the database.
  • Understanding JOIN types.
  • Data types and some useful functions
  • Add or modify data.
  • Overcoming common SQL mistakes.

This LinkedIn course on SQL programming is for beginners and covers the basics of SQL. It is a popular course, and common doubts and problems are addressed by the wide and active forum. 

After completion, you will also be able to understand how to carry out performance tuning and the best approaches for database querying, along with all the core concepts like joins, aggregates, and select.

Sign Up Here

5. Modern Big data analysis with SQL specialization

Course Info

Course Syllabus

Prerequisites: None

Difficulty: Beginner

Duration: Approximately 4 months at 3 hours per week

Cost: Free

  • Foundations for Big Data Analysis with SQL
  • Analyzing Big Data with SQL
  • Managing Big Data in Clusters and Cloud Storage

This is a beginner level SQL course where you can learn SQL and apply it to big data analytics. It is best suited for big data analysis, and you’ll also learn how to manage big data in clusters and cloud storage. The course is also free. 

Sign Up Here

6. Analyze Data with SQL

Course Info

Course Syllabus

Prerequisites: None

Difficulty: Beginner

Duration: Six weeks

Cost: Annual subscription at $19.99/mo or monthly subscription of 39.99

  • SQL basics
  • Data querying
  • Calculate and summarize data
  • Joins
  • Analyze real data with SQL
  • Hands-on projects: Calculating churn rates, RPA customer segmentation, RPA fraud detection

This Codecademy SQL course is useful for everyone, whether you’re a marketer or analyst. If you have no prior programming knowledge and want to step into technical roles and work with data, this is a good course to start. There are also several hands-on projects. 

Sign Up Here

7. Advanced SQL for Data Scientists

Course Info

Course Syllabus

Prerequisites: None

Difficulty: Beginner

Duration: 1.5 hours

Cost: 1-month free trial, then $19.99/month if billed annually, or $39.99/month if billed monthly

  • SQL is a tool for data science
  • Basic statistics with SQL
  • Data munging with SQL
  • Filtering joins aggregation
  • Window functions and ordered data
  • Preparing data for analytics tools

This advanced SQL course for data scientists teaches both basic and advanced aspects of SQL filtering and data manipulation. The course is designed to focus on SQL's demands for data scientists and covers SQL's essentials from a data scientist's perspective.

Sign Up Here

8. Ultimate MySQL Bootcamp: Udemy

Course Info

Course Syllabus

Prerequisites: None

Difficulty: Beginner

Duration: 20 hours

Cost: $45

  • SQL overview and installation
  • Creating database and tables
  • Data insertion, NULL, NOT NULL, Primary keys, table constraints
  • CRUD commands
  • String functions
  • Using distinct, order by, limit, like, wildcards
  • Aggregate functions
  • Data types
  • Logical operators
  • One to many
  • Instagram data clone
  • Working with big data
  • Introducing Node
  • Building a web app
  • Database triggers

This Udemy SQL course is an excellent bootcamp that takes you through all the theory of the subject. It starts with the basics and goes all the way up to some advanced concepts. It also has a lot of exercises to test your knowledge. By the time you’re done with it, you should be well-equipped to try some really serious projects.

Sign Up Here

Conclusion

MySQL and Microsoft SQL are the most popular database platforms. SQL is easy to learn and extremely important, both for web applications and data science projects. 

There are many NoSQL databases, but SQL has wide acceptance and is used in most big projects. With certifications in hand, you can gain exposure to many practical projects and add the same to your profile, which will help you in the long run. 

Most of the listed certifications are for basic and intermediate-level developers, covering most of the SQL skills you will need for most practical purposes.

 

Learn SQL Fast With This Bootcamp

Frequently Asked Questions

1. How do I get SQL certified?

You can get certified by taking the top SQL certifications online. The list in this article covers many of those courses.

2. How much time will it take to learn SQL?

It shouldn’t take too long to earn an SQL certificate. Expect to take anywhere between a few weeks and a few months to get a strong grounding in the subject.

3. Can SQL be self-taught?

SQL can be self-taught, meaning you learn by yourself through SQL certification online courses. You’ll need a course to guide you through the basics and some theory. 

4. Which certificate is best for SQL?

There’s no one certificate that’s best for learning SQL. Some SQL certifications focus on specific fields, like SQL certifications for data analysts. For beginners, there are several that qualify as the best; check the list above.

5. How much does a SQL certificate cost?

SQL certification courses can vary in price quite a bit. Some courses are free, including a few on the list above. Others may cost anywhere between $50 to $100.

People are also reading:

By Abhimanyu Krishnan

With a bachelor's degree in Information Technology, Abhi has experience with several programming languages, including Python, JavaScript and C++. He is also an expert on blockchain technology and its development, having worked in the industry for several years.

View all post by the author

Subscribe to our Newsletter for Articles, News, & Jobs.

I accept the Terms and Conditions.

Disclosure: Hackr.io is supported by its audience. When you purchase through links on our site, we may earn an affiliate commission.

In this article

Learn More

Please login to leave comments